What might THE BUNGALOW be worth now?

THE BUNGALOW might now be worth an estimated £254,536.

This is based on house price inflation of 27.3%, between August 2017 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the King's Lynn and West Norfolk local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 27.3%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for THE BUNGALOW of £199,995 on 4th August 2017. For the value to have increased from £199,995 to £254,536 over the eight years and six months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of THE BUNGALOW has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the King's Lynn and West Norfolk local authority area.
  • The August 2017 sale price of £199,995 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of THE BUNGALOW has not materially changed since August 2017.

THE BUNGALOW: Plot and Title Map

THE BUNGALOW sits on a plot of roughly 0.142 of an acre, or 574m². The below map shows the location of THE BUNGALOW,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of THE BUNGALOW).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
